THE OLD AND THE NEW (The General Line) (1929) * with switchable English subtitles *

As always, the brilliance in Eisenstein's films was not limited to the camerawork, but could be found in the subtlety of the message and how it was successfully pandered off onto the viewer.  In this case, the message is collectivization in Stalinist Russia.  In the theoretical sense of Soviet Communism, it's hard to argue with the film's message that collectivization is good for everyone and certainly just.  And in comparison to what life in Czarist Russia was like for the masses, it's a message hard to argue with.  However, if you aren't familiar with Soviet history, do some reading before you view the film:  the reality was very far from what is portrayed here.  Nonetheless, the enthusiasm and optimism shown in the film could possibly influence the uninitiated to view the USSR of the times in a very positive light.  THAT is the brilliance of Eisenstein!
